## Marketing Budget Reduction — Managers Only

Heads up, team leads: the marketing budget for Kestrelbay Foods is coming down 18% next quarter. The Lumenfield campaign survives, but the Harbor Sampler tour and most paid placements in the Tellowick region are paused. Please rework your department plans before month-end and flag anything that genuinely can't be cut. Priya from Finance will join our next sync to walk through the revised envelopes. Before you brief anyone further, read the note below.

management briefing: Only 33 of the 205 pilot accounts renewed Kasath, so a churn review is set for October 17. Weniusek Logistics is in early talks to buy Holethax Freight for about $345.6 million.

Revised Commission Scheme (Managers Only)

Heads up, finance folks: the new scheme for the Tarnbrook line kicks in next month. Base rate drops to 3%, but the over-quota kicker doubles. Splits on shared deals now go 60/40 by deal registration. Payout timing moves to monthly. Why the change? The thinking is laid out just below.

management briefing: Only 3 of the 140 pilot accounts renewed Druwyn, so a churn review is set for April 15.

Subject: Revised Commission Scheme — Finance Review

Team, attached is the revised sales-commission scheme for Quillstone Partners, effective next quarter. Key changes: accelerators cap at 160%, clawbacks apply only to cancelled multi-year deals, and payouts shift to quarterly settlement. Please validate the accrual model against these terms before Friday. The broader plan this supports is outlined in the confidential note below.

confidential, kahog-bawif: The northern region missed its Pramir quota by 20.0 percent last quarter. Casaxek Freight plans to lower the Fraion list price by 41.5 percent in December. The finance team signed off on a budget of $236.4 million for Project Druius. The renewal with Fenysix Partners closes at $91.3 million a year, 2.1 percent below the last contract.